Abstract

We present exclusive meaurements of the pp→pnπ+ and pp→ppπO reactions at 1.25 GeV, 2.2 GeV and 3.5 GeV and of the pp→ppπ+π- reaction at 1.25 GeV with the High Acceptance Di-Electron Spectrometer at GSI. Total and differential cross-sections for the one-pion production channels are analyzed with the resonance model to extract the differential baryonic resonance contributions. A comparison of the two-pion production channels to effective lagrangian model predictions is on-going. The two-pion invariant mass and opening angle distributions show sensitivity to the double Δ(1232) and N(1440) → Δπ decays.
